Abstract
Litterature review -- Principles of semi solid metal (SSM) processing -- Solidification characterization and thermodynamic evaluation of hypereutectic A1-Si alloys -- Mechanical properties of A1-Si alloys -- Methodology and experimental procedures -- Alloys under study -- Thermodynamic evaluation of the alloy system -- Preparing the high Mg content alloys -- Measurement of density by Archimedes's principle -- Microstructural characterization -- Rheological characterization -- Results and scientific findings -- Thermodynamic evaluation of hypereutectic A1-Si (A390) alloy with addition of Mg content -- Effects of Mg content on the evolution of eutectic microstructure for conventionnally cast and rheocast hypereutectic A1-Si alloy -- Effect of isothermal ageing on the semi solid microstructure of rheoprocessed and partially remelted of A390 alloy with 10% Mg addition -- Rheological characterization of hyper-eutectic A1Si sllloy with 10% Mg -- General discussion -- Contributions and recommendation.
